NEW Pampers goes beyond ordinary diapers to deliver our best for babies. Today we are celebrating the launch of major upgrades across our entire line of diapers, training pants and wipes. By interviewing over 9,000 moms about what was important for their baby, Pampers found the number one unmet need is a diaper that provides superior overnight dryness.  
Pampers incorporated this firsthand insight, as well as the brand’s deep understanding of baby and baby’s needs, to design a diaper that both mom and baby can count on for up to 12 hours of overnight protection. The product launch marks a large innovation in the brand’s history. Pampers Baby Dry is up to three times drier than ordinary diapers and provides up to 12 hours of overnight protection and three layers of absorbency. Pampers Cruisers are now more absorbent and offer Pampers’ best fit for all the ways babies play freely.
